Jack in the Box has inked a 12-unit franchising deal in the Chicago market. The brand also plans two CloudKitchens in downtown and eight company-owned locations to be developed in the Chicago suburbs, according to a press release..
"We are excited to bring Jack in the Box back to Chicago and believe that our craveable 24/7 menu with breakfast, lunch, dinner, snacking and industry-leading late-night offerings will connect with the local community," Van Ingram, vice president franchise development, said in the press release. "Chicagoland serves as the gateway to the midwest, and we see tremendous opportunity to grow throughout the region."
Jack in the Box has identified more than 100 additional franchise opportunities still available in the Chicago Metro Area, and the brand is actively seeking experienced multi-unit operators and business owners to join its growing franchisee network.
"With approximately 2,200 locations nationwide and the recent success from our new market openings in Salt Lake City and Louisville, we've recognized how much pent-up demand Jack in the Box has across the country," Ingram added. "We're an iconic franchise brand with whitespace availability, flexible prototypes, and commitment to growing in the Midwest."
